1. Looka
Looka is an AI-powered logo design tool that allows brands to create logos quickly with eye-catching visuals and refined style. For beauty brands aiming at the luxury market, Looka delivers a sleek interface that enables non-designers to produce professional-quality logos without hiring external creatives.
- Best For: Startups or rebranding luxury beauty products
- Key Features: AI-powered logo generator, custom color palettes, stylish typography
- Price Range: Starting at $20 for low-res, $65 for full brand kit
Its catalog of minimalistic and upscale templates is ideal for beauty brands that want sleek simplicity with high-end appeal. Users can preview logos on various materials such as packaging and cosmetics containers, making branding decisions more tangible during creation.
2. Tailor Brands
Tailor Brands brings AI and design principles together for luxury-focused companies wanting to appear premium without spending thousands on professional designers. Their platform leverages user input on brand personality, styles, and industry to present refined logo designs that match luxury aesthetics.
- Best For: New luxury beauty brands looking for a strong identity
- Key Features: AI customization, logo tester mockups, full branding assets
- Price Range: Subscription model from $9.99/month
One major benefit is that Tailor Brands also offers full branding suites—making it easier for a beauty brand to develop identity assets like social content, websites, and packaging aligned with the new logo.
3. Canva
Canva is popular for its versatility and layered control over design features. Though not specifically a logo design tool, Canva is an excellent choice for luxury beauty brands that want more creative input and flexibility during the design process, allowing for fully customized high-end designs.
- Best For: Boutique brands with in-house creative talent
- Key Features: Drag-and-drop design, premium fonts and elements, collaborative features
- Price Range: Free basic plan; Pro at $12.99/month
With thousands of design elements specific to luxury and fashion, including premium typography and gold or metallic textures, Canva allows beauty brands to create visuals that reflect prestige. This control is ideal for founders or marketers who have a specific vision.

5. DesignCrowd
DesignCrowd offers something different—a crowdsourcing platform where luxury beauty brands can commission custom logos from professional designers around the globe. This route is ideal for companies looking to marry high creativity with a personalized touch.
- Best For: Established beauty brands wanting a bespoke logo
- Key Features: Global designer network, competitive pricing, multiple design submissions
- Price Range: From $99 for basic packages
Beauty companies looking for originality and that extra sparkle to distinguish themselves in high-end retail markets often choose DesignCrowd. This method allows stakeholders to provide nuances, such as target audience, brand tone, and desired aesthetic, ensuring the final product is unique and sophisticated.
6. 99designs by Vista
99designs connects luxury beauty brands with seasoned logo designers who specialize in premium and fashion-forward visuals. Ideal for high-caliber cosmetic companies, 99designs enables a tailored experience that yields elegant, award-worthy design assets.
- Best For: Mid to large beauty companies investing in brand credibility
- Key Features: One-on-one designer hiring, premium design contests, brand guidelines
- Price Range: Basic design contests start at $299
This premium platform excels in understanding subtle style cues and translating them into powerful visuals. Beauty brands working in elite markets find value in pairing with dedicated designers who are well-versed in luxury aesthetics, minimalism, high fashion, and upscale consumer psychology.

What makes a luxury beauty logo different?
Luxury beauty logos often emphasize minimalism, elegance, and exclusivity. They use clean typography, premium color palettes (like gold, black, or ivory), and symbolic imagery to convey a sense of prestige and sophistication.
Should I hire a designer or use a logo builder?
If your budget allows and you want a custom-tailored design, working with professional designers (via platforms like 99designs or DesignCrowd) is recommended. However, logo generators like Looka or Wix Logo Maker provide great results quickly, especially for startups or early-stage rebrands.
Can I trademark a logo created with an online tool?
Yes, but make sure your logo is unique and not based on generic templates. Some tools offer logos exclusive to your brand upon purchase. It’s advisable to consult a trademark attorney to ensure that your logo qualifies for trademark protection.
What design elements are essential in a beauty logo?
Font selection, color theory, and symbolic minimalism are crucial. Curated typefaces, balanced spacing, and elements like floral motifs, geometric shapes, or monograms can reinforce elegance and identity when used tastefully.
